Subject: Re: How to hit long irons 3-4-5i? Thu Mar 18, 2010 6:30 am
Do not force your swing. Thats very impt to avoid slice. 80% of right handed golfers slice when it comes to long iron.
I give you example... if you need to reach 160m, and your 4iron can do it (Provided it do not slice), take a 3iron instead, and give it a simple swing. Guarantee your shot is straight and reach 160m.
This is what I do. Then you will ask, what about 3iron to reach 170m? dun have 2iron wor...
My answer.. Classic... When you learn how to control your 4 iron, you will know how to control your 3iron.

Long irons put more spin on the ball, and consequently it's easier to stop the ball quickly on the green with a long iron than with a wood. Irons also offer a bit more control. Deciding you want to hit your long irons successfully is the easy part, actually doing so it a little tougher. You have to begin by removing all self-doubt and negative stigma you may have previously associated with your longer irons. Start from scratch with a fresh approach.As far as set up with long irons, you may want to widen your stance by a few inches to give you more balance and a wider base to work from. In terms of swing, I tend to focus on taking the club back low and slow (almost like when hitting a driver). From there, swing the same as you would with a short iron. Don't rush it or try to kill it. Make a nice easy swing and focus on your target and the results you want to achieve, rather than all the mechanical stuff. When I'm hitting my long irons, I often pretend that I'm hitting my seven iron. This keeps me calm and helps me make a smoother swing than I would if I knew I had to nail my three iron 180-plus m over water to the green. As always, practice the weaker parts of your game before you take it to the course. You can't expect to achieve perfection overnight with your long irons

Bro Seiko,
IMHO, Hitting a long iron has a lot to do with your setup at address.
1. The ball should be placed 1 or 2 balls to the left (for right hander), or directly below your left chest logo.
2. Tilt your upper body slightly to the right side, to promote a sweeping blow at impact. If anyone set up straight, like hitting a short iron, the downswing will be too steep, thus losing a lot of distance.
3. Have a light grip on the club, sweep the clubhead away (do NOT lift the club), keep it long and low on the takeaway. Make sure you make a full shoulder turn, and accelerate thru at impact (do NOT try to hit the ball, that will kill all power).
4. Finally, practice on the range with a low tee first. After you can hit consistently long, then practice without the tee. Practice make perfect!
Remember.....its all in the SETUP at address! A basic which many tends to forget or overlook.
